If not visit scipopt.org. */ /* */ /* *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* */ /**@file struct_presol.h * @ingroup INTERNALAPI * @brief datastructures for presolvers * @author Tobias Achterberg */ /*---+----1----+----2----+----3----+----4----+----5----+----6----+----7----+----8----+----9----+----0----+----1----+----2*/ #ifndef __SCIP_STRUCT_PRESOL_H__ #define __SCIP_STRUCT_PRESOL_H__ #include "scip/def.h" #include "scip/type_clock.h" #include "scip/type_presol.h" #ifdef __cplusplus extern "C" { #endif /** presolver */ struct SCIP_Presol { char* name; /**< name of presolver */ char* desc; /**< description of presolver */ SCIP_DECL_PRESOLCOPY ((*presolcopy)); /**< copy method of presolver or NULL if you don't want to copy your plugin into sub-SCIPs */ SCIP_DECL_PRESOLFREE ((*presolfree)); /**< destructor of presolver to free user data (called when SCIP is exiting) */ SCIP_DECL_PRESOLINIT ((*presolinit)); /**< initialization method of presolver (called after problem was transformed) */ SCIP_DECL_PRESOLEXIT ((*presolexit)); /**< deinitialization method of presolver (called before transformed problem is freed) */ SCIP_DECL_PRESOLINITPRE((*presolinitpre));/**< presolving initialization method of presolver (called when presolving is about to begin) */ SCIP_DECL_PRESOLEXITPRE((*presolexitpre));/**< presolving deinitialization method of presolver (called after presolving has been finished) */ SCIP_DECL_PRESOLEXEC ((*presolexec)); /**< execution method of presolver */ SCIP_PRESOLDATA* presoldata; /**< presolver data */ SCIP_CLOCK* setuptime; /**< time spend for setting up this presolver for the next stages */ SCIP_CLOCK* presolclock; /**< presolving time */ int priority; /**< priority of the presolver */ int maxrounds; /**< maximal number of presolving rounds the presolver participates in (-1: no limit) */ int lastnfixedvars; /**< number of variables fixed before the last call to the presolver */ int lastnaggrvars; /**< number of variables aggregated before the last call to the presolver */ int lastnchgvartypes; /**< number of variable type changes before the last call to the presolver */ int lastnchgbds; /**< number of variable bounds tightened before the last call to the presolver */ int lastnaddholes; /**< number of domain holes added before the last call to the presolver */ int lastndelconss; /**< number of deleted constraints before the last call to the presolver */ int lastnaddconss; /**< number of added constraints before the last call to the presolver */ int lastnupgdconss; /**< number of upgraded constraints before the last call to the presolver */ int lastnchgcoefs; /**< number of changed coefficients before the last call to the presolver */ int lastnchgsides; /**< number of changed left or right hand sides before the last call */ int nfixedvars; /**< total number of variables fixed by this presolver */ int naggrvars; /**< total number of variables aggregated by this presolver */ int nchgvartypes; /**< total number of variable type changes by this presolver */ int nchgbds; /**< total number of variable bounds tightened by this presolver */ int naddholes; /**< total number of domain holes added by this presolver */ int ndelconss; /**< total number of deleted constraints by this presolver */ int naddconss; /**< total number of added constraints by this presolver */ int nupgdconss; /**< total number of upgraded constraints by this presolver */ int nchgcoefs; /**< total number of changed coefficients by this presolver */ int nchgsides; /**< total number of changed left or right hand sides by this presolver */ int ncalls; /**< number of times the presolver was called and tried to find reductions */ SCIP_Bool initialized; /**< is presolver initialized? */ SCIP_PRESOLTIMING timing; /**< timing of the presolver */ }; #ifdef __cplusplus } #endif #endif
